Pick a theme that you like and have a peek at this site hold it operating.Very best ($1,200 to $1,400 per linear foot): Custom cabinets let you achieve your dream cabinet with any size, style, or colour. Want a high cabinet (36-inch to 42-inch) for far more storage and to decrease stooping to brush your teeth? Custom can give you that. Want beading around doors? No dilemma. But that customization comes at a expense in income and waiting time — six to eight weeks.To remodel bathrooms that are tiny, you also want to think about the size of the sink. We've observed a movement away from tubs in the 3-star-and-beneath category in the U.S.," Professor Robson stated. Rather, a lot of hotels are opting for showers. It's less expensive, more quickly. It requires up significantly less space," she stated.The average price of a midrange bathroom renovation — replacing all the fixtures, the tile, the vanity and the toilet — is now practically $19,000, according to Remodeling magazine, which tracks the price of property improvement projects annually. And that is the nationwide typical. If you live in New York City, count on spending closer to $25,000.
